Output 75bbe28ebcf05c55e51094bcb3af8063f2fe0b5f2e362a49f357d4585969ebb5:1

value
7084998
script pubkey
OP_0 OP_PUSHBYTES_20 8638de8b629ca421ca9b53b548ab47ac672eb0cd
address
bc1qscudazmznjjzrj5m2w65326843njavxdwc0etg
transaction
75bbe28ebcf05c55e51094bcb3af8063f2fe0b5f2e362a49f357d4585969ebb5
spent
true